University Overview

Founded in 1772, Stockholms konstnärliga högskola (Stockholm University of the Arts) is a non-profit public higher education institution located in the urban setting of the metropolis of Stockholm (population range of 1,000,000-5,000,000 inhabitants), Stockholm County. Officially recognized by the Utbildningsdepartementet (Ministry of Education and Research), Stockholms konstnärliga högskola (SKH) is a very small-sized (uniRank enrollment range: 500-999 students) coeducational Swedish higher education institution. Stockholms konstnärliga högskola (SKH) offers courses and programs leading to officially recognized higher education degrees such as bachelor's degrees, master's degrees and doctorate degrees in several areas of study. See the uniRank degree levels and areas of study table below for further details. This 253-year-old Swedish higher-education institution has a selective admission policy based on entrance examinations. The acceptance rate range is 0-9% making this Swedish higher education organization an extremely selective institution. SKH also provides several academic and non-academic facilities and services to students including a library, study abroad and exchange programs, as well as administrative services.
